Originally produced for PBS, the American Cinema series examines what is probably the leading American art form: film. Chock-full of clips from important films, and interviews with the men and women who made them, each episode is an in-depth look at an important facet of the history of American film. This particular episode examines the rise of the star's power in Hollywood, from the first time popular actors insisted on being recognized for their work, to the role of stars today. Joan Crawford serves as a case study. ~ Rob Ferrier, Rovi
